Former Indian cricketer Krishnamachari Srikkanth has criticized the Gautam Gambhir-led management for disrupting the team's batting stability.

The Indian cricketing landscape is witnessing intense debate following scathing remarks from former Indian cricketer Krishnamachari Srikkanth. Srikkanth has directly targeted the team management, led by Head Coach Gautam Gambhir, accusing them of mishandling the batting order and causing a decline in the performance of key players.
According to Srikkanth, the constant shuffling of positions in the batting lineup has stripped players of their natural rhythm and confidence. This critique comes at a sensitive time when several Indian stars are struggling to find their footing, leading to questions about whether the tactical decisions made by the coaching staff are helping or hindering the team's overall success.

Historical Background
The debate over batting orders has existed in Indian cricket for decades. Throughout history, teams have oscillated between sticking to a settled lineup and experimenting with aggressive, fluid roles. Gautam Gambhir, known for his own gritty and tactical approach as a player, now finds himself at the center of this tactical storm as he attempts to implement a new philosophy for the national side.
